from tornado.iostream import IOStream
from tornado.testing import AsyncHTTPTestCase, LogTrapTestCase, get_unused_port
from tornado.util import b
from tornado.web import RequestHandler, Application
import socket
class HelloHandler(RequestHandler):
def get(self):
self.write("Hello")
class TestIOStream(AsyncHTTPTestCase, LogTrapTestCase):
def get_app(self):
return Application([('/', HelloHandler)])
def test_read_zero_bytes(self):
s = socket.socket(socket.AF_INET, socket.SOCK_STREAM, 0)
s.connect(("localhost", self.get_http_port()))
self.stream = IOStream(s, io_loop=self.io_loop)
self.stream.write(b("GET / HTTP/1.0\r\n\r\n"))
# normal read
self.stream.read_bytes(9, self.stop)
data = self.wait()
self.assertEqual(data, b("HTTP/1.0 "))
# zero bytes
self.stream.read_bytes(0, self.stop)
data = self.wait()
self.assertEqual(data, b(""))
# another normal read
self.stream.read_bytes(3, self.stop)
data = self.wait()
self.assertEqual(data, b("200"))
def test_connection_refused(self):
# When a connection is refused, the connect callback should not
# be run. (The kqueue IOLoop used to behave differently from the
# epoll IOLoop in this respect)
port = get_unused_port()
stream = IOStream(socket.socket(), self.io_loop)
self.connect_called = False
def connect_callback():
self.connect_called = True
stream.set_close_callback(self.stop)
stream.connect(("localhost", port), connect_callback)
self.wait()
self.assertFalse(self.connect_called)
def test_connection_closed(self):
# When a server sends a response and then closes the connection,
# the client must be allowed to read the data before the IOStream
# closes itself. Epoll reports closed connections with a separate
# EPOLLRDHUP event delivered at the same time as the read event,
# while kqueue reports them as a second read/write event with an EOF
# flag.
response = self.fetch("/", headers={"Connection": "close"})
response.rethrow()
